Less than two hours from Cape Town you will find South Africa’s premier flora and marine ecotourism destination providing guests with an opportunity to experience the natural wonders of the marine, coastal and inland ecosystems of the Cape.

Grootbos Private Nature Reserve is situated on the hills above Walker Bay, which is world-renowned for its natural beauty and amazing diversity of life. It is the best land-based viewing area in the world for Southern Right whales. Offshore islands are home to penguins, thousands of seals, a multitude of seabirds as well as Great white sharks. Beautiful white beaches are interspersed by wave-swept caves once inhabited by early humans, while the inland mountains are home to some of the richest flora on earth and a wide variety of fascinating fauna.

Grootbos Nature Reserve, with over 1000 hectares of nature as we were intended to experience it, lies 160 kilometres from Cape Town on the way to the Garden Route. Accommodation
Nestling in the Milkwood Forest are nine private luxury cottages which have been built from locally hewn stone and timber. Each cottage has a separate lounge, one or two bedrooms and en suite bathroom/s. The cottages are spacious with a one-bedroomed unit being 60 square metres and a two-bedroomed unit, 120 square metres. All cottages have open fireplaces in the lounge, inviting cosy and romantic evenings.

The spacious wooden sun decks with panoramic sea and mountain views, convey a classical 'Out of Africa' feeling. Each luxury cottage is equipped with its own filter coffee machine, a selection of the finest quality teas and a well-stocked mini-bar. A fresh fruit basket is placed in your cottage each day and the ambience is enhanced by indigenous fynbos floral arrangements. Reading material and binoculars are provided in each cottage. The bedrooms are individually decorated with pure cotton luxury bedding and 100% down duvets. The large, bright, sunny bathrooms have double washbasins, spacious double showers and / or baths as well as heated towel rails for those chilly winter nights! Bathrobes and a hair dryer are also provided.

Guided Activities included free of Charge
Our expert guiding team includes botanists, nature conservationists with all round knowledge of the flora and the marine and bird life. Fynbos Ecosystems Grootbos has an amazing diversity of fynbos vegetation with over 500 plant species, flowering throughout the year (peak season August to October). You are also likely to see many of the 100 bird species recorded on the reserve, as well as many other animals:
